It's Not Us Anymore dives deep into the intricacies of a couple's life together, exploring the chasms that form over time. The tone is raw, almost documentary-like, with a pacing that allows for reflective moments—something I found really engaging. The performances are nuanced, with a sense of authenticity that pulls you into their emotional landscape. What stands out is its minimalistic approach; there's a heavy reliance on practical effects, just the couple's dialogue and the subtle changes in their environment. It creates a palpable tension and atmosphere that feels both claustrophobic and intimate. It’s not just about the couple’s outward conflicts but the internal struggles too. A compelling character study, if you ask me.
